Falls City High School (Oregon)

Falls City High School is a public high school in Falls City, Oregon, United States. It is the only high school in the Falls City School District.

History

The current school building was built in 1921.[3]

Academics

In 2008, 53% of the school's seniors received their high school diploma. Of 19 students, 10 graduated, 2 dropped out, 1 received a modified diploma, and 6 are still in high school.[4][5]

In 2009, the school changed to a "proficiency model" as part the Race to the Top program of the Department of Education.[3] Student grades are based on subject-area competency, instead of test scores and homework grades.[3]
